Proper Training and Education for Phlebotomy Technicians
One of the most important steps that can be taken in a medical lab to ensure accurate testing results is to provide proper training and education for phlebotomy technicians. Phlebotomy technicians play a critical role in the laboratory testing process, as they are responsible for collecting blood samples from patients for testing. Proper training ensures that phlebotomy technicians are proficient in their techniques and understand the importance of following proper procedures to prevent contamination of blood samples. Some key training areas include:
- Proper vein selection and blood collection techniques
- Infection control practices
- Labeling and handling of blood samples
- Proper Disposal of sharps and biohazardous waste
Continuing Education
Continuing Education is also essential for phlebotomy technicians to stay current with industry best practices and guidelines. Regular training sessions and workshops can help reinforce proper techniques and ensure that phlebotomy technicians are up to date with the latest developments in phlebotomy procedures. By investing in the ongoing education of phlebotomy technicians, medical labs can help ensure that accurate testing results are not compromised by human error.
Maintaining a Clean and Organized Laboratory Environment
Another crucial step that can be taken in a medical lab to ensure accurate testing results is to maintain a clean and organized laboratory environment. A clean and organized lab environment is essential for preventing contamination of blood samples and ensuring the accuracy of Test Results. Some key areas to focus on include:
- Proper sanitation practices, including regular cleaning of surfaces and equipment
- Ensuring proper storage and handling of reagents and test kits
- Proper Disposal of biohazardous waste
- Regular calibration and maintenance of equipment
Environmental Monitoring
Regular environmental monitoring can help identify and address any potential issues that could compromise testing results. Monitoring temperature, humidity, and air quality in the laboratory can help ensure that testing conditions are optimal for accurate results. By maintaining a clean and organized laboratory environment, medical labs can help minimize the risk of environmental factors compromising testing results.
Implementing Quality Control Measures Regularly
In addition to proper training and maintaining a clean laboratory environment, implementing Quality Control measures regularly is essential to ensure accurate testing results. Quality Control measures help monitor the accuracy and precision of testing procedures and can help identify any issues that may affect the reliability of Test Results. Some key Quality Control measures include:
- Regular calibration of equipment and instruments
- Participation in Proficiency Testing programs
- Monitoring the performance of phlebotomy technicians
- Reviewing and documenting testing procedures
Quality Assurance Program
Implementing a quality assurance program can help ensure that Quality Control measures are consistently followed and that testing procedures meet industry standards. By regularly monitoring and evaluating testing procedures, medical labs can identify areas for improvement and take corrective action to prevent issues that could compromise testing results. Investing in Quality Control measures is crucial for maintaining the accuracy and reliability of testing results in a medical lab.
